Lomagramma is a genus of ferns in the family Dryopteridaceae, subfamily Elaphoglossoideae, in the Pteridophyte Phylogeny Group classification of 2016 (PPG I).[1]

Taxonomy

Lomagramma was first described by John Smith in 1841.[2] The genus is recognized in the PPG I classification,[1] and, As of January 2020, by the Checklist of Ferns and Lycophytes of the World[2] and Plants of the World Online.[3] It has been proposed that the genus should be merged into Bolbitis.[2]

Species

As of January 2020, the Checklist of Ferns and Lycophytes of the World recognized the following species:[2]

  • Lomagramma angustipinna Copel.
  • Lomagramma brassii Holttum
  • Lomagramma brooksii Copel.
  • Lomagramma copelandii Holttum
  • Lomagramma cordipinna Holttum
  • Lomagramma cultrata (Baker) Holttum
  • Lomagramma leucolepis Holttum
  • Lomagramma lomarioides (Blume) J.Sm.
  • Lomagramma melanolepis Alderw.
  • Lomagramma merrillii Holttum
  • Lomagramma novoguineensis (Brause) C.Chr.
  • Lomagramma perakensis Bedd.
  • Lomagramma polyphylla Brack.
  • Lomagramma pteroides J.Sm.
  • Lomagramma sinuata C.Chr.
  • Lomagramma sorbifolia (Willd.) Ching
  • Lomagramma sumatrana Alderw.
  • Lomagramma tahitensis Holttum
